
Fill in the blanks with the most suitable adjective and adverb.
I can tell that the little boy was _ _ _ _ because he looked at me _ _ _ _.
a)Sad, sadly
b)Sadly, sad
c)Sad, sad
d)Sadness, sadly
Answer
597k+ views
Hint: Find the word that describes the boy in the given options and then find the word that qualifies or modifies the adjective.
Complete step by step answer:
For finding the correct answer to the given question let us first find the adjective in the given options. The only adjective that we have is sad. Thus, the first blank would be filed by sad. Now, since there are only 2 options i.e. a and c that have sad in the first blank so the rest two automatically get ruled out. Hence, option b and d are incorrect.
Now let us look at a and c to find the correct answer. For that we need to look for the adverb. Clearly, option a which has sadly in the second place is correct as sadly is an adverb.
Option c had sad in both places and sad is an adjective. Therefore, option c is invalid.
Note: Take a look at both options even after finding out the correct answer for the first blank as only one of them is correct and not looking carefully enough might lead you to the wrong answer.
